In a corporate context, a fundamental change is any alteration so significant that it falls outside the routine management powers of the Board of Directors. These changes typically require a supermajority vote from shareholders or members because they impact the core rights and expectations of owners. Common examples of fundamental changes include:

Amendments to the Articles of Incorporation: Changing the company name, purpose, or share structure.

Mergers and Consolidations: Combining two or more entities into a single new or surviving corporation.

Dissolution: The legal process of closing the business and liquidating assets.

Sale of Substantial Assets: Selling all or nearly all of the company’s property outside the regular course of business. The Role of Corporate Governance fundamental changes pdfcoffee

Under standard corporate law, the Board of Directors manages the day-to-day operations. However, for fundamental changes, the board must first adopt a resolution proposing the change, which then must be approved by the shareholders. This ensures that those who hold a financial stake in the entity have a say in its ultimate destiny.

Executive Summary: What Constitutes Fundamental Change?

Fundamental changes are modifications that materially alter a business entity's operation or the rights of its owners . Unlike administrative updates, these usually require shareholder approval and often involve structural, constitutional, or ownership changes .

Examples: Mergers, consolidations, sales of substantially all assets, voluntary dissolution, or charter amendments .

Fundamental Changes is a major publisher specializing in structured, step-by-step instructional books for guitar, bass, drums, and piano, emphasizing practical application over rote theory. Founded by Joseph Alexander, these popular books often feature 100+ musical examples and downloadable audio files for genre-specific study in jazz, blues, and technique. PDFCoffee is a document-sharing website that acts as an aggregator. Users upload PDF files—ranging from public domain classics to the latest bestsellers—and others can download them, often for free. While the site itself may claim to follow DMCA takedown notices, its primary function exists in a gray area of copyright law.
